 |
ว่าด้วยเรื่อง strtotime ในรูปแบบการค้นหาวันที่หน่อยครับ |
|
 |
|
|
 |
 |
|

เนื่องจากรูปแบบการกรอกข้อมูลในช่องค้นหาเป็นแบบ dd-mm-yy
เราจะใช้ strtotime เพืื่อแปลงเป็น yy-mm-dd เพื่อไปทำการค้นหาในฐานข้อมูลได้อย่างไรครับ
ไม่ทราบว่าต้องเขียน Code แล้วเอาไปแทรกตรงไหนเหรอครับ
Code (PHP)
<?php
$hostname_connection = "localhost";
$database_connection = "dbname";
$username_connection = "root";
$password_connection = "123456";
$connection = mysql_pconnect($hostname_connection, $username_connection, $password_connection) or trigger_error(mysql_error(),E_USER_ERROR); mysql_query("SET NAMES UTF8") ;
mysql_select_db($database_connection, $connection);
$query_rs_report_order_detail = "SELECT record.*, register.Emp_Name, department.Dep_Name, leave_type.Leave_Name, SUM(Rec_Day), SUM(Rec_Hour) FROM record inner join register on record.Emp_ID=register.Emp_ID inner join department on register.Dep_ID=department.Dep_ID inner join leave_type on leave_type.Leave_ID=record.Rec_Type where (( Date_start between '".$_POST['search_start']."' and '".$_POST['search_end']."') and (Date_end between '".$_POST['search_start']."' and '".$_POST['search_end']."' )) GROUP BY emp_id, Rec_Type ORDER BY record.Emp_ID ASC";
$rs_report_order_detail = mysql_query($query_rs_report_order_detail, $connection) or die(mysql_error());
$row_rs_report_order_detail = mysql_fetch_assoc($rs_report_order_detail);
$totalRows_rs_report_order_detail = mysql_num_rows($rs_report_order_detail);
?>
-----------------------------------------------------------------------------------------------------------------------------------------
<form name="form1" method="post" action="">
<p> </p>
<p><BR>
<BR>
</p>
<h4><img src="image/report.jpg" width="45" height="35"> รายงานสรุปวันลาพนักงานระหว่างวันที่ <U>"<?PHP echo"<font color=\"blue\">$search_start</font>";?>"</U> ถึง <U>"<?PHP echo"<font color=\"blue\">$search_end</font>";?>"</U></h4>
<form name="form1" method="post" action="">
ระหว่างวันที่
<input type="text" name="search_start" id="search_start">
ถึง
<input type="text" name="search_end" id="search_end">
<input type="submit" name="button" id="button" value="ตกลง">
<br>
<br>
</form>
Tag : PHP
|
|
 |
 |
 |
 |
Date :
2015-05-15 17:06:51 |
By :
saovarott159 |
View :
1112 |
Reply :
4 |
|
 |
 |
 |
 |
|
|
|
 |
 |
|
 |
 |
 |
|
|
 |
 |
|
ประมาณนี้ครับ
Code (PHP)
$setDate = date('Y-m-d', strtotime($_POST['frmDate']));
|
 |
 |
 |
 |
Date :
2015-05-15 18:07:02 |
By :
arm8957 |
|
 |
 |
 |
 |
|
|
 |
 |
|
 |
 |
|
|